Design Offices in Munich – A Beacon in the City

Located at a key transportation hub, the Bavaria Towers in Munich have become a new landmark in the city’s east. At the very top of one of the four towers, the Design Offices coworking space offers a next-generation working environment across seven floors—designed to the most modern standards. Flexibility is the central concept behind this coworking space, and it has been seamlessly integrated into Occhio’s lighting design.

A Symbiosis of Light and Architecture
 

In the Bogenhausen district of Munich, the Bavaria Towers—home to hotels and office spaces—are brimming with new life. Design Offices occupies the tallest of the four towers, spreading across seven floors. With a focus on providing the most modern work environments, flexibility was key—and this became the guiding principle for Occhio’s lighting concept.

The flexibility of Occhio’s lighting design is largely achieved through a track system that mirrors the triangular layout of the building while meeting all the special functional requirements. The design focused on creating a linear modular system for the dynamic interior, while minimizing visible ceiling installations.

Occhio designed a track grid that radiates from the core of the tower across more than 9,000 m². This system is composed mainly of luminaires from the Mito, Mito linear, and Più series. Tailored solutions were developed to address unique needs, and smart lighting planning ensured everything stayed within budget. Occhio provided lighting design, project management, on-site installation supervision, and final commissioning for five Design Offices locations.

A New Benchmark in Office Design

Occhio’s lighting design also took the building’s exterior into consideration. During the planning phase, special attention was given to the vaulted ceilings and the external appearance of the structure.

Inside the building, the lighting is synchronized with the natural rhythm of daylight—warm tones in the morning and evening, cooler tones during the day. These color temperatures can be adjusted using »color tune«. All lighting can be controlled via the Occhio air system.

A Sense of Home

The second floor serves as the official entrance and an informal meeting zone. It includes lounge areas, a coffee bar, and a spacious outdoor terrace for relaxation and networking. Design Offices wanted the lighting here to contrast with the more standardized design of the upper floors. Using consistent luminaires throughout the project, Occhio achieved this with track-mounted Più R alto 3d spotlights and a special edition of the Mito sospeso pendant light featuring a black canopy. Varying fixture heights and casual arrangements create a relaxed, inviting atmosphere.

Scenic Lighting

In the multipurpose hall—used for company events, lectures, group discussions, and wine tastings—Mito sospeso demonstrates its incredible versatility.

With height-adjustable pendants, the hall can be adapted to any setting. Each luminaire can be quickly repositioned as needed, offering maximum creative freedom. The color temperature can also be adjusted with »color tune«.

Atmospheric Lighting

In the elegantly appointed conference rooms, high-quality, thoughtfully selected classic luminaires enhance a warm and welcoming ambiance. Mito sospeso helps create a charming meeting environment. With tunable white light, users can choose the lighting that best supports dialogue and focus.

Flexible Lighting

On the standard floors, lighting flexibility and customization once again take center stage. The track grid system runs throughout all zones, with each area equipped with three Più R alto 3d spotlights and one Mito volo track pendant. The layout of the lighting tracks aligns closely with the architectural rhythm of the window axes and ceiling beams. Mito volo track was developed specifically for this project.

Compact Spaces

The smallest office units are designed as one-person, two-person, or four-person rooms. Each is equipped with two track lines: one for pendants and one for spotlights. This setup reflects the flexibility of both the architecture and the lighting concept. On one hand, flexible partition walls allow large rooms to become compact offices; on the other, the track grid system designed by Occhio ensures consistency. Here, the precision and directionality of the spotlights perfectly complement the diffuse glow of the pendant luminaires.

Smart Light Control

Lighting should not be fixed to one scenario, but should adapt dynamically to the needs of the space. Here, the user becomes the designer. With gesture control or via Occhio air, they can change individual lighting functions and transform the atmosphere—designing a workspace entirely to their liking. Occhio air comes with pre-configured lighting scenes and can be mounted on the wall using a magnetic bracket or carried as a portable control unit.
